Meet Kobe Sanders, a sleeper first spherical choose in 2025 NBA Draft

At 6-foot-8 Kobe Sanders is a swingman with guard expertise and a defensive edge, as he turned heads all 12 months at Nevada. Sanders solidified his inventory on the 2025 Portsmouth Invitational Match, the place his really feel, dimension, and maturity stood out resulting in an invite to attend the 2025 NBA Draft Mix. Sanders grinded his means by Cal Poly, evolving from a job participant into the staff’s engine by his senior 12 months. The transfer to Nevada gave him the stage and system to scale up as he thrived in a hybrid function

Sanders isn’t only a former mid-major hidden gem climbing draft boards, he’s the most recent chapter in North Dakota’s storied Driscoll athletic lineage. His mom, Sara Sanders (née Driscoll), was a highschool hooper, and her 4 brothers all performed school ball. Three of them, Pat and Mike at North Dakota State, and Jim on the College of North Dakota, are of their respective colleges’ Halls of Fame. The fourth, Tom, additionally performed basketball and tennis at NDSU.

Their athletic legacy continued with the subsequent era. Cousins Jake and Jordan (Jim’s son) each performed at Minnesota State Moorhead (MSUM). Jordan was a standout in highschool, beginning as a freshman and lighting it up from deep. Their cousin Amber Abraham, daughter of Sara’s sister Kathy, is the one D1 athlete within the household, she performed 4 years at Arkansas State. Earlier than that, she scored over 900 factors in highschool, set a number of three-point information, and was later inducted into the Corridor of Fame.

A number of groups have already gotten a more in-depth look per HoopsHype’s Draft Exercise Tracker. Sanders has labored out with the Celtics, Clippers, Hornets, Magic, Pistons, Raptors, Spurs, Thunder and Warriors.These organizations holding picks squarely in his projected vary (picks No. 24 to No. 45), and every presents an intriguing touchdown spot. Amongst that group, Phoenix at No. 29, Boston at No. 28, and Golden State at No. 41 stand out as pure matches. With a excessive flooring as a rotational wing and the instruments to do extra, Sanders trending up as a reputation to look at late within the first spherical.
